Hungary's Agricultural Self-Sufficiency Questioned Amid Water Management Concerns

Hungary faces challenges in self-sufficiency for potatoes and sugar, prompting calls for agricultural reform. Poor water management and rigid production structures are cited as issues, alongside concerns about battery factories utilizing valuable water resources.
